Dharat - Nowshera, Rajouri

Dharat is a village situated in the Nowshera tehsil of Rajouri district, Jammu And Kashmir. It is located approximately 24 km from Nowshera and around 70 km from Rajouri. Dharat village is a designated Gram Panchayat.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Dharat is 001585. The village covers a total geographical area of 1444.3 hectares and falls under the 185151 pincode. Nowshera is the nearest town, located about 24 km away.

Dharat village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Nowshera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Jammu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.

Population of Dharat

As per Census 2011, Dharat village has a total population of 2,253 people, consisting of 1,165 males and 1,088 females. The village has 459 households and a sex ratio of 933 females per 1,000 males. There are 382 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 1,364 literate and 889 illiterate residents. Additionally, 862 people belong to Scheduled Caste (SC) communities and 297 to Scheduled Tribe (ST) communities.

Transport and Connectivity of Dharat

Public transport in the Dharat is mainly available through bus services. The nearest railway station is S M V D Katra, while the nearest airport is Rajouri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 33.5 km.

In addition to basic transport facilities, distances and travel times help define overall connectivity. The road distance from Nowshera to Dharat is about 24 km, with a usual travel time of around 30-60 minutes. Similarly, the road distance from Rajouri to Dharat is about 70 km, with the usual travel time around ~2 hours. Actual travel time may vary depending on road conditions and mode of transport.
